SK Telecom Co., Ltd. Form 6-K Summary
Business Context and Reporting Period
This Form 6-K filing by SK Telecom Co., Ltd. covers the month of May 2025, with a specific announcement date of May 2, 2025. The report addresses a temporary operational suspension regarding new mobile phone service subscriptions.

Material Changes
On May 2, 2025, the Company announced a temporary suspension of new subscriptions for mobile phone services. This action was taken to alleviate a shortage of universal subscriber identity module (USIM) card replacement inventory, in accordance with administrative guidance from the Ministry of Science and ICT.
Outlook, Management Commentary, and Risks
- Management Actions: The Company is preparing measures to address the shortage, including expanding subscriber enrollments to its USIM protection service and introducing a new USIM formatting service.
- Resumption Plan: New mobile phone subscriptions will resume once comprehensive measures regarding USIM cards are in place.
- Risks: The primary risk identified is the current inventory shortage of USIM cards, which has necessitated the suspension of new business intake.
